What Exactly is 1 US Fluid Ounce?

The US fluid ounce ( oz ) is part of the US customary system, widely used in countries like the United States, Canada, and parts of the Caribbean. One US fluid ounce equals approximately 29.5735 milliliters (mL). This standard conversion is crucial for consistent measurements across recipes, health products, and engineering applications.
The Simple Conversion: 20 Oz to mL
To convert 20 US fluid ounces to milliliters, use the straightforward formula:
20 oz × 29.5735 mL/oz = 591.47 mL

So, 20 US fluid ounces = 591.47 milliliters (rounded to two decimal places).
This value is approximate—exact measurements may vary slightly due to rounding—but it’s accurate enough for most practical purposes.

Tips for Easy Volume Conversions
- Memorize Key Conversions: 1 oz ≈ 29.5735 mL, so multiply by this number for US fluid ounces.
- Use Conversion Apps: For quick checks, volume conversion tools instantly convert 20 oz to mL and vice versa.
- Round for Practicality: Since exact values involve decimals, 591.5 mL is often sufficient for cooking and daily use.
- Check Country Standards: While US oz is standard in many regions, the imperial system (UK) uses slight variations—confirm if following international guidelines.
